Question 567602: from point A which is 30m from the base of a building B, the angle of elevation to the top of the building C is 56 degrees, and to the top of the flag pole CD is 60 degrees. find the length of the flag pole Answer by stanbon(75887) (Show Source):

Draw the picture:
height of building = 30*tan56
---
height of building+pole = 30*tan(60)
---
height of pole) = 30(tan60-tan56) = 7.4847 meters
